Marlon Vera ready for UFC-Belem bout with Douglas de Andrade, the 'generic John Lineker'


Marlon Vera is fighting Douglas de Andrade on Saturday in Brazil … not John Lineker in a rematch.

But that’s not going to stop him from making the comparison. It also helps that he does Spanish-language broadcast work as an analyst – so breaking things down is part of his nature.

“That’s actually my job – I work for the Spanish broadcast, so I most likely know every single guy on the roster,” Vera told MMAjunkie Radio. “… I know the guy – I saw him fight before. He’s like a generic version of (Lineker: He comes forward and throws big punches. But they’re different – he’s not Lineker, and I’m ready to go.”

Vera (10-4-1 MMA, 4-3 UFC) fights de Andrade (24-2 MMA, 2-2 UFC) in a bantamweight bout on the UFC Fight Night 125 preliminary card Saturday at Mangueirinho Gymnasium in Belem, Para, Brazil. The card airs on FS1 following early prelims on UFC Fight Pass.

Vera will be trying to rebound from a unanimous decision loss to Lineker, also from Brazil, and also in Brazil, this past October. The setback snapped a three-fight winning streak that included a bonus-winning TKO of Brad Pickett and a submission of Brian Kelleher.

The 25-year-old Ecuadorian said he believes de Andrade will want to get into a slugfest.

“I know the guy will punch hard – I’m not dumb,” Vera said. “If I go in cocky and dumb, he’ll knock me out with a big punch. But that’s not me. I’ll be smart.

“They fight similar. Lineker’s a bad mother(expletive) – don’t get me wrong. I’m a fan of the guy. … Douglas has a similar style. He’ll try to knock my head off, and if he tries to do something different, I’ll be glad because no one wants to get punched in the face.”

If Vera can keep from getting punched in the face, or at least punched in the face few enough times to come out on top, himself, and get back on track, he’ll have four wins in his past five fights.

And he doesn’t see why that should be an issue on Saturday.

“I think if I put together everything, I can beat Douglas no problem.”
